Freigeben über


Clr-Aktivierte Serverkonfigurationsoption

Verwenden Sie die option clr enabled, um anzugeben, ob Benutzerassemblys von SQL Server ausgeführt werden können. Die option clr enabled stellt die folgenden Werte bereit.

Wert BESCHREIBUNG
0 Das Ausführen von Assemblys für SQL Serverist unzulässig.
1 Das Ausführen von Assemblys für SQL Serverist zulässig.

WOW64-Server müssen neu gestartet werden, bevor die Änderungen an dieser Einstellung wirksam werden. Für andere Servertypen ist kein Neustart erforderlich.

Hinweis

Wenn RECONFIGURE ausgeführt wird und der Ausführungswert der aktivierten Clr-Option von 1 auf 0 geändert wird, werden alle Anwendungsdomänen, die Benutzerassemblys enthalten, sofort entladen.

Hinweis

Die Ausführung der Common Language Runtime (CLR) wird bei leichtgewichtigem Pooling nicht unterstützt. Deaktivieren Sie eine von zwei Optionen: "clr enabled" oder "lightweight pooling". Features, die auf CLR basieren und nicht ordnungsgemäß im Fiber-Modus funktionieren, umfassen den hierarchy Datentyp, die Replikation und die richtlinienbasierte Verwaltung.

Beispiel

Im folgenden Beispiel wird zuerst die aktuelle Einstellung der aktivierten Clr-Option angezeigt und anschließend die Option aktiviert, indem der Optionswert auf 1 festgelegt wird. Wenn Sie die Option deaktivieren möchten, legen Sie den Wert auf 0 fest.

EXEC sp_configure 'clr enabled';  
EXEC sp_configure 'clr enabled' , '1';  
RECONFIGURE;  
  

Siehe auch

Leichtgewichtige Pooling-Server-Konfigurationsoption
Serverkonfigurationsoptionen (SQL Server)
sp_configure (Transact-SQL)
Leichtgewichtige Pooling-Server-Konfigurationsoption